#f449f2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f449f2 is composed of 95.7% red, 28.6%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 70.1% magenta, 0.8%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 300.7 degrees, a saturation of 88.6% and a lightness of 62.2%. #f449f2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ff92ff with #e900e5. Closest websafe color is: #ff33ff.

#f449f2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f449f2 has RGB values of R:244, G:73, B:242 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.7, Y:0.01,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 16009714.
